Al Ahli sign AS Roma centre-back Roger Ibanez amidst Tottenham Hotspur interest

According to popular Italian journalist Fabrizio Romano, Saudi Arabia club Al Ahli have managed to sign talented Roma centre-back Roger Ibanez despite interest from Tottenham Hotspur.

Ibanez was touted as a target for Tottenham throughout the summer. The North London club seemed there and there about when it came to making an offer for him but never managed to secure a deal.

To be honest, Tottenham never ever pushed hard for Ibanez. He was always set to be a backup should the primary options fail. Understandably, neither Roma nor the player have waited and moved elsewhere.

Al Alhi have been on a spending spree this summer and Ibanez is the latest name in their list of interesting additions. The other names on their roster include Riyad Mahrez, Allan Saint-Maximin, Edouard Mendy and Roberto Firmino.

At 24, it is a bit baffling to see Roger Ibanez make this decision for his career. However, from a financial perspective, it undoubtedly makes a lot of sense just not for the player but also for Roma.

The Brazilian defender is set to earn Roma €28.5m guaranteed fee plus add-ons from his sale to the Saudi club and although it has not been disclosed, his salary package will definitely be a very sweet one.

This transfer however provides a rude wake-up call to Tottenham. Yes, no one expects them to compete with the financial might of the Saudi clubs but if they had managed to be a bit more competitive, Ibanez might have chosen the project.

Of course, all this is mere conjecture but the fact that the North London club need to become more ambitious remains. Under Ange Postecoglou, the signs have been really good these past couple of months.
